Two suspects wanted in kidnapping of dead woman’s three children
Authorities said Kimberly Harvill’s three young children were missing after her body was discovered in a desolate area by a driver on August 14. Madisyn is now in the custody of Pueblo Police and Harvill’s three children are now with authorities in New Mexico.

Late Thursday afternoon, police in Colorado arrested a couple wanted for the kidnapping of three Fresno children and for questioning in the death of their mother.
Authorities were working with the Department of Children and Family Services to arrange for the safe return of the children to California, officials said.
Police believe Robertson and Humphrey might be connected to the murder and are wanted for the kidnapping of the victims three children after her death.
Law enforcement is on the lookout for Joshua Robertson and Brittany Humphrey in connection with the kidnapping of three California children and the murder of their mother.
She had suffered head wounds and multiple gunshots to the torso. He was arrested previously for having a firearm and the department says Robertson should be considered armed and unsafe.
She had been shot in the upper body, the sheriff’s department reported.
Humphrey is Harvill’s half-sister, and therefore the children’s aunt.
Safe: Harvill’s kids, including Joslynn Watkins (pictured), two, disappeared around the time she died. “The police officers then responded to that area where they detained Joshua and they took him into custody”, said Lt. Joe Mendoza, Los Angeles County Sheriff’s Dept.
Authorities have listed the three children ages 2, 3, and 5, as “Missing Persons at Risk”.
Mendoza said investigators know of no ongoing conflict between the sisters.
The couple is believed to be traveling in a forest green or silver Ford Explorer, eastbound on the 40 freeway.
The pair left the children about 700 miles away from the remote town of Lebec, where their mother’s bullet-riddled body was discovered 10 days earlier, the Los Angeles County Sheriff’s Department said. A warrant has been issued for their arrest.

Humphrey and Robertson, who has a criminal record and is on parole, are girlfriend and boyfriend, Mendoza said.
